The website fishingdeeper.shop has several red flags that indicate it may be a scam: New Domain: The domain was registered only 4 days ago. While this alone doesn't confirm a scam, it's a common tactic for fraudulent websites to use new domains to avoid a bad reputation. Hidden Whois Information: The domain's whois information is hidden. Legitimate websites typically have transparent whois information, so this is a red flag. Inaccessible Content: The intentional inaccessibility of the website's content suggests that the site owner may have content they prefer search engines not to index. This is unusual for a legitimate website. No Search Results: A Google search for the website yielded no information about the site in the search results. Legitimate websites usually have some online presence and can be found through search engines. No Internet Archive Content: Checking the Google Web Cache and the Internet Archive's Wayback Machine showed no content available for the website. Legitimate websites typically have some history and content that can be found in these archives. SSL Certificate: While the SSL certificate is issued by a reputable organization (Google Trust Services), the fact that it's a Domain Validated (DV) certificate means that the certificate authority only verified the ownership of the domain. This is the lowest level of validation and doesn't confirm the legitimacy of the website itself. Server Information: The website is hosted on Cloudflare, which is a legitimate content delivery network. However, scammers can also use reputable hosting services, so this alone doesn't confirm the website's legitimacy. Overall, the combination of these red flags suggests that fishingdeeper.shop is highly suspicious and potentially a scam. It's advisable to avoid interacting with this website or providing any personal or financial information."
